Wilmington, Delaware, United States, 2024-Mar-28 — /EPR Network/ — Albumin, primarily derived from human serum or bovine plasma, is widely used as an excipient in pharmaceutical formulations due to its biocompatibility, biodegradability, and safety profile. As an excipient, albumin functions as a stabilizer, carrier, and solubilizer for various active pharmaceutical ingredients (APIs) and biotherapeutics, enhancing their pharmacokinetic properties and therapeutic efficacy. The albumin market encompasses a range of products, including human serum albumin (HSA), bovine serum albumin (BSA), recombinant albumin, and albumin-based formulations used in drug development and manufacturing processes.

Key Drivers:

  1. Increasing Demand for Biopharmaceuticals: The growing demand for biopharmaceuticals, including monoclonal antibodies, vaccines, and recombinant proteins, has led to a corresponding increase in the use of albumin as an excipient in their formulation. Albumin stabilizes protein-based drugs, prevents aggregation, and extends their shelf life, thereby facilitating the development and commercialization of biologics.
  2. Rising Drug Formulation Complexity: Pharmaceutical formulations are becoming increasingly complex, requiring excipients with diverse functionalities to overcome formulation challenges and improve drug delivery performance. Albumin’s ability to enhance solubility, bioavailability, and stability of poorly soluble drugs makes it a preferred excipient for formulating challenging drug candidates, including lipophilic compounds and biologics.
  3. Advancements in Drug Delivery Systems: The development of novel drug delivery systems, such as nanoparticle-based carriers, liposomes, and microspheres, has created opportunities for the use of albumin as a versatile excipient. Albumin nanoparticles and conjugates offer controlled drug release, targeted delivery, and improved therapeutic outcomes, particularly in cancer therapy and personalized medicine.
  4. Regulatory Support for Albumin Use: Regulatory agencies such as the U.S. Food and Drug Administration (FDA) and the European Medicines Agency (EMA) have established guidelines and standards for the use of albumin as an excipient in pharmaceutical formulations. The approval of albumin-based products and the inclusion of albumin in drug master files (DMFs) facilitate its regulatory compliance and adoption by pharmaceutical manufacturers.

Recent Developments:

  1. Development of Recombinant Albumin: Biotechnology companies are investing in the development of recombinant albumin produced through genetic engineering techniques. Recombinant albumin offers advantages such as consistent quality, reduced risk of contamination, and ethical concerns associated with animal-derived albumin, thereby expanding its applications in pharmaceutical formulations.
  2. Innovative Albumin Formulations: Pharmaceutical companies are innovating albumin-based formulations with enhanced functionalities and tailored properties for specific drug delivery applications. These include albumin conjugates, albumin-coated nanoparticles, and albumin-based hydrogels designed to optimize drug solubility, stability, and targeting in the body.
  3. Expanding Applications in Personalized Medicine: The emergence of personalized medicine approaches, including pharmacogenomics and targeted therapies, has led to the exploration of albumin-based carriers for delivering individualized drug treatments. Albumin nanoparticles and drug-albumin conjugates enable precise drug delivery to target tissues or cells, improving therapeutic efficacy and minimizing off-target effects.
  4. Collaborative Research Initiatives: Academic institutions, pharmaceutical companies, and research organizations are collaborating to explore novel applications of albumin as an excipient in drug delivery and formulation technologies. Collaborative research efforts focus on optimizing albumin-based carriers, characterizing their physicochemical properties, and evaluating their performance in preclinical and clinical studies.
